html{
		background:#fff url(../images/background.jpg) no-repeat center top;
		margin-top:0px;
		border:none;}

	body{
		background: url(../images/background_rodape.png) repeat-x bottom;
		margin:0px;
		border:none;
		font-family: Arial;}

	#topo{
		margin:0 auto;
		border:none;
		width:100%;
		text-align:center;}

#geral{
	width:1000px;
	margin:0 auto;}

#carrossel{
	float:left;
	width:1000px;}

#carrossel h1{
	background:url("../images/top_producoes.png") no-repeat ;
	/*margin:-10px 0 0;*/
	text-indent:-9999px;
	margin:0 0 4px;}

/*******************  INICIO CARROUSEL  *********************/
/* Carousel */

.jcarousel-skin-index .jcarousel-container {
}

.jcarousel-skin-index .jcarousel-container-horizontal {
    width:  1000px;
    padding: 10px 5px;
    text-align: center;
}

.jcarousel-skin-index .jcarousel-clip-horizontal {
	height:267px;
	margin:0 auto;
	width:888px;
}

.jcarousel-skin-index .jcarousel-item {
    width: 180px;
    height: 267px;
}

.jcarousel-skin-index .jcarousel-item-horizontal {
    margin-right: 54px;
}

.jcarousel-skin-index .jcarousel-item-placeholder {
    background: #fff;
    color: #000;
}

.jcarousel-skin-index .jcarousel-next-horizontal {
    position: absolute;
    top: 117px;
    right: 5px;
    width: 74px;
    height: 74px;
    cursor: pointer;
    background: transparent url("../images/right.png") no-repeat 0 0;
}

.jcarousel-skin-index .jcarousel-next-disabled-horizontal,
.jcarousel-skin-index .jcarousel-next-disabled-horizontal:hover,
.jcarousel-skin-index .jcarousel-next-disabled-horizontal:active {
    cursor: default;
}

.jcarousel-skin-index .jcarousel-prev-horizontal {
    position: absolute;
    top: 117px;
    left: 5px;
    width: 74px;
    height: 74px;
    cursor: pointer;
    background: transparent url("../images/left.png") no-repeat 0 0;
}

.jcarousel-skin-index .jcarousel-prev-disabled-horizontal,
.jcarousel-skin-index .jcarousel-prev-disabled-horizontal:hover,
.jcarousel-skin-index .jcarousel-prev-disabled-horizontal:active {
    cursor: default;
}

.jcarousel-skin-index .jcarousel-item-horizontal .imagem {
    width: 190px;
	float: left;
	margin: 10px 0;
	padding: 0;
}

.jcarousel-skin-index .jcarousel-item-horizontal .texto {
	float: left;
}

.jcarousel-skin-index .jcarousel-item-horizontal .texto h2{
	font-family: Tahoma;
	text-align: left;
	font-size: 11px;
	color: #A59C7b;
	margin: 5px 0;
	padding: 10px 0;
}

.jcarousel-skin-index .jcarousel-item-horizontal .texto h2 a{
	color: #A59C7b;
}

.jcarousel-skin-index .jcarousel-item-horizontal .div {
	float: right;
	position: absolute;
	width: 10px;
	margin: 0 0 0 190px;
	padding: 0;
}


/****************** FIM CARROUSEL ***********************************/

#conteudo{
	float:left;
	width:1000px;
	margin:57px 0 246px;}

#conteudo ul li{
	float:left;
	display:inline;
	margin:50px 0 0;}

#claudinho{
	float:left;
	width:340px;
	height:136px;
	margin:50px 0 0;}

#maquiagem{
	float:left;
	width:325px;
	height:186px;
	margin:0 0 0 15px;}

#twitter{
	float:left;
	width:312px;
	height:142px;
	margin:43px 0 0 8px;}

#rodape{
	clear:both;
	width:100%;}

#conteudo_rodape{
	float:left;
	width:1000px;
	margin:-100px 0 0;}

#logo{
	margin:-5px 0 0;
	float:left;
	width:204px;
	height:37px;}

a.logo{
	background: url(../images/logo_claudinho.png) no-repeat;
	display:block;
	text-indent:-9999px;
	width:204px;
	height:37px;}

#redes_sociais{
	float:right;}

#redes_sociais h1{
	background: url(../images/redes_sociais.png) no-repeat;
	display:block;
	height:25px;
	margin:-28px 0 -7px 38px;
	text-indent:-9999px;
	width:100px;}

#redes_sociais ul li{
	float:left;
	display:inline;
	padding:0 15px 0 0;}

a.orkut{
	background: url(../images/orkut.png) no-repeat;
	display:block;
	text-indent:-9999px;
	width:40px;
	height:40px;}

a.twitter{
	background: url(../images/twitter.png) no-repeat;
	display:block;
	text-indent:-9999px;
	width:40px;
	height:40px;}

a.facebook{
	background: url(../images/facebook.png) no-repeat;
	display:block;
	text-indent:-9999px;
	width:40px;
	height:40px;}

h1.producoes{
	background: url(../images/top_producoes.png) no-repeat;
	display:block;
	text-indent:-9999px;
	width:280px;
	height:30px;
	margin:0;}

#conteudo_interno ul li{
	float:left;
	background: url(../images/background_foto.png) no-repeat;
	width:145px;
	height:145px;
	display: inline;
	padding:0 15px 15px 0;}

#conteudo_interno{
	float:left;
	width:1000px;
	margin:0px 0 246px;}

.img_interna{
	margin:19px 0 0 19px;}

h1.editoriais{
	background: url(../images/top_editoriais.png) no-repeat;
	display:block;
	text-indent:-9999px;
	width:280px;
	height:30px;
	margin:0;}

h1.claudinho{
	background: url(../images/top_claudinho.png) no-repeat;
	display:block;
	text-indent:-9999px;
	width:280px;
	height:30px;
	margin:0 0 30px;}

h1.contato{
	background: url(../images/top_contato.png) no-repeat;
	display:block;
	text-indent:-9999px;
	width:280px;
	height:30px;
	margin:0 0 30px;}

#foto_claudinho{
	float:left;
	width:217px;
	height:217px;}

#texto_claudinho{
	float:left;
	width:775px;}

#texto_claudinho p{
	color:#000000;
	font:12px/17px Tahoma;
	margin:0 0 0 20px;
	text-align:justify;}

#trabalho_claudinho{
	float:left;
	width:1000px;
	margin:20px 0 0;}

#trabalho_claudinho ul li{
	float:left;
	background: url(../images/background_foto.png) no-repeat;
	width:145px;
	height:145px;
	display: inline;
	padding:0 94px 0 0;}

#revista_claudinho{
	float:left;
	width:1000px;
	margin:20px 0 0;}


#revista_claudinho img{
	margin:10px 0 0 40px;}

#trabalho_claudinho p{
	color:#000000;
	font:12px/17px Tahoma;
	margin:0 0 0 20px;
	text-align:justify;}

p{
	color:#000000;
	font:12px/17px Tahoma;
	text-align:justify;}
	
/*CONTATO*/
form#fale{
	float: left;
	width: 411px;
	padding: 0px;
}

form#fale label{
	margin-bottom: 2px;
	float: left;
	font: bold 13px Arial;
}

form#fale input, #conteudo_esquerdo form#fale select, #conteudo_esquerdo form#fale textarea{
	margin-bottom: 3px;
	float: left;
	border: none;
	border: solid 1px #d0d0d2;
	/*background-image: url("../images/background_novos_conteudo.png");*/
	background-repeat: repeat-x;
	background-color: #fff;
	padding: 5px;
	font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
	font-size: 13px;
	text-align: left;
	color: #000;
}
form#fale select{width:281px;}

form#fale textarea{
	margin: 0 0 10px 0 !important;
	width:400px !important;
	height:115px;}

.bt_enviar{
	padding: 3px !important;
	font: bold 13px Arial, Verdana, Tahoma, Helvetica, sans-serif !important;
	float:right !important;
	text-align:center !important;}
	
#conteudo_direito{
	background: url(../images/contato.png) no-repeat;
	display:block;
	text-indent:-9999px;
	float:left;
	width:500px;
	height:400px;
	margin:0 0 0 89px;}
